Re. E.H.Broadhurst, Esq.1298.

Will you kindly note that this owner wrote some time ago and also called on us as to the advisability of fitting Houdaille shock absorbers to his car. We informed him that we were experimenting with a set and would let him know the result.

Will you kindly say if these experiments are now finished and what we can write to the customer regarding the matter.
